TSLA is where the model runs busiest. It keeps several trend clocks, geared from fast to slow, and pulls the trigger only when a consensus forms across them: clocks agreeing to the upside put it long, clocks agreeing to the downside put it short. Upward consensus prevailed on TSLA, so 119 of the 141 trades sat on the long side. Staying constantly engaged, the rule won 59.57% of those 141 and stacked its per-trade outcomes into +191.37% at a fixed size.
How the model is built, end to end.
The reading the model leans on is whether TSLA's look-backs reach a consensus on direction. When the short, medium, and longer reads point different ways, the model treats the tape as unsettled and waits; when most converge, it reads a trend worth joining. The look-backs are scaled to TSLA's own swings, so consensus is judged by how this stock usually moves. A split set of reads keeps the model flat; a converged set lets a trade form.
A consensus earns a look, not an order. The model still waits on a separate direction read to confirm before it acts, which keeps it out of moves that converge for a bar and then scatter. When the consensus and the confirmation both hold it opens a position with a stop and a target fixed up front. From there the trade ends in one of three ways, and on TSLA the profit target did the heaviest lifting, closing more positions than the stop or the settling reading.

What the full trade record shows
Across its 141 TSLA trades the model won 84 and lost 57. The exits leaned on the target: 67 reached the profit target, 47 were stopped out, and 27 closed when consensus settled back.
| Exit reason | Trades | Share |
|---|---|---|
| Take-profit | 67 | 47.52% |
| Stop-out | 47 | 33.33% |
| Signal exit | 27 | 19.15% |
A target-led split across this many trades fits a busy, mostly-long model on a trending stock: nearly half the positions reach their target while a third are stopped out when a consensus fails, and the rest step off as the vote fades. The book wins by leaning on its target hits over its stops.
The single biggest trade was a long that gained +15.60% over about seven days in April 2025, entered near 224 dollars and closed near 259 as the settling reading let it run past a hard target. The model's best work came when an up-consensus carried before the look-backs scattered.
The worst trade was a long stopped out for -13.29% over about three days in early August 2024, entered near 213 dollars; that loss is the equity curve's deepest drawdown of 13.29% and the reason the drawdown gate is one of the three that bite.
No single trade carries the record across 141 of them, and with TSLA up over the window, the lesson of the book is how narrow the model's edge over a plain hold really was, a slim margin earned by staying active rather than by any single standout trade.

How well does the model reproduce its tape?
Walk-forward verification checks whether the saved rule path reproduces the expected signal behaviour on held-out timestamps it was not built on. It is a consistency and replay-integrity test, not proof the model will make money live. A clean reproduction means the deployed rules behave like the studied rules; it says nothing about whether TSLA will keep trending the way it did across the test window.

When this approach fails
The model's losses come from the same place as its trades, a consensus that does not hold. Its deepest single trade was a long near 213 dollars that TSLA dropped through, stopping out for -13.29% over about three days in early August 2024, the stretch behind the 13.29% drawdown. Because the model mostly buys, an up-consensus that reverses is its costliest event, and with 141 trades on the book a run of converged reads that fail soon after entry can stack small losses quickly.
| Metric | Value |
|---|---|
| Losing trades | 57 |
| Worst single-trade return | -13.29% |
| Worst in-trade drawdown | -13.29% |
Three things are worth watching if this ever trades at size. The first is the slim margin over buy-and-hold, because an edge this narrow can vanish once live trading costs are taken out. The second is the 13.29% drawdown paired with the long lean, which leaves little defence when an up-consensus reverses. The third is the distance between live and backtested behaviour, the first sign the consensus reads are no longer marking the same moves.
